Why warm soft light maintains winning

A house has its very own visual language. Brick shows light in different ways than painted fiber cement. Natural stone absorbs some tones and overemphasizes others. Dark trim can hone comparison, while lotion or off-white fascia often tends to diffuse it. Against all those variables, a cozy shade temperature level typically acts predictably and gracefully.

Cool white can look crisp on some modern-day homes, but it can additionally really feel sterilized or extreme. Saturated colors are fun for occasional use, though they can swiftly subdue traditional architecture. Warm white, especially in the soft range many individuals connect with timeless incandescent holiday strands, tends to complement as opposed permanent festive roofline lighting to compete. It highlights form. It provides deepness to eaves and optimals. It draws out structure in wood, masonry, and landscaping.

There is likewise a practical side to this preference. House owners commonly begin their search believing mainly regarding the vacations, after that recognize they will be seeing these lights all year. What looks amazing in a December product demo might feel as well intense in April. A warmer, softer setting prevents that trouble. It offers enough presence to make the home look polished after dark, however not so much that neighbors feel like they need sunglasses to walk the dog.

In areas with strict architectural criteria or casual assumptions regarding restriction, this matters. Long-term lighting functions best when it really feels incorporated into the property, not layered in addition to it. Warm light helps develop that effect.

The distinction between soft and dim

These terms get mixed together, however they are not the very same. Soft light describes the overall aesthetic impact, normally affected by shade temperature level, diffusion, spacing, and illumination. Dim light merely suggests lower outcome. A terribly organized system can be dark and still unpleasant. A well-planned one can be fairly brilliant and still really feel soft.

Softness comes from equilibrium. If lights are spaced as well much apart, each diode can read as a distinctive factor, which creates a populated rundown rather than a smooth radiance. If brightness is too high, even a cozy setup can really feel sharp. If the mounting area is incorrect, the beam can spill in strange instructions and highlight the hardware as opposed to the architecture.

This is where installation high quality matters more than many homeowners anticipate. The exact same product can look classy on one home and unpleasant on an additional depending upon placement, angle, and programs. I have seen homes with superb equipment appearance unsatisfactory due to the fact that the installer dealt with every roofline the same. I have actually additionally seen moderate systems look extremely refined because somebody made the effort to deal with the home as opposed to against it.

Installation choices that form the final look

An Irreversible LED Lights Installation is among those projects where small technical choices have big aesthetic effects. House owners understandably focus on the noticeable result, yet the last look relies on information that happen long before the very first evening test.

Placement is one of the initial significant choices. Placing as well low can expose the equipment and create glow from specific angles. Installing unfathomable under a soffit may conceal the source a lot that the impact disappears. There is typically a narrow sweet place where the lights exposes the roofline plainly while maintaining the system very discreet in daylight.

Spacing matters equally as much. Tighter spacing normally develops a smoother, richer line of light, yet it can additionally increase expense and strength if not programmed thoroughly. Larger spacing reduces price, though it can look rough on bigger facades or homes with long nonstop runs. A great installer gets used to the range of the home as opposed to applying one common pattern to everything.

Color calibration is one more overlooked element. Not every maker's "cozy white" looks the exact same. Some lean brownish-yellow, almost candlelike. Others are better to a soft neutral white. Neither is immediately right or wrong, but the home's products should lead the option. Cream trim, tan rock, cedar accents, and red brick usually benefit from a warmer tone. Bright white trim, black windows, and minimal design can often deal with a slightly cleaner white while still staying soft.

Here are the installation details worth discussing before work starts:

  1. Where the track or network will rest, and just how noticeable it will be in daylight
  2. How the light spacing will be readjusted for peaks, dormers, and long directly runs
  3. Whether circuitry and power supply components will be hidden easily
  4. What warm white array the system creates, and how dimming impacts that tone
  5. How the controls manage day-to-day scenes versus holiday presets

That discussion conserves irritation later on. It is a lot easier to refine expectations before the system is placed than after the entire roofline is complete.

What homeowners commonly get wrong

The most common error is presuming brighter constantly looks far better. It does not. Outside lights requires area for darkness. Contrast is what gives it form. If every little thing is totally lit, your house sheds deepness and the result flattens.

Another regular mistake is dealing with long-term illumination as an uniqueness function rather than component of the home's outside layout. That typically results in overuse of flashy shades and movement patterns. Those options can be enjoyable periodically, however they should stay occasional. The day-to-day setup needs to appreciate your home first.

A third problem is taking too lightly the value of specialist layout input. Not every installer has a great eye, and not every homeowner needs a high-end developer, yet somebody associated with the procedure should understand percentages, balance, and sightlines. A roofline checked out from the street behaves in a different way than one checked out from a limited dead end. Gables, columns, access overhangs, and garage projections all alter just how the light reviews at night.

I remember one task on a stone-front home with numerous front-facing tops. The owner at first desired every line lit up at equivalent illumination. On paper, that seemed well balanced. In reality, the upper optimals visually overwhelmed the lower entrance and made the garage dominate the composition. Decreasing brightness on the tallest sections and keeping the entrance line slightly richer made the whole facade feel calmer and extra pricey. Exact same home, same product, better judgment.

Maintenance is lighter than people expect, but not zero

One factor homeowners pick Irreversible Holiday Lighting is to retire the annual routine of transporting out extension cords, changing clips, and running the risk of a cold-weather ladder climb. That alone is a strong argument. Irreversible systems lower seasonal problem dramatically.

Still, "permanent" does not indicate "never think of it once more." Exterior systems live outdoors. Dust, plant pollen, windblown particles, bugs, and weather all take their turn. In most environments, the upkeep is straightforward: periodic visual checks, app updates if the controller utilizes them, and cleaning just if noticeable build-up impacts appearance. In harsher environments with heavy freeze-thaw cycles, extreme sunlight exposure, or coastal salt air, it is a good idea to examine places and connections periodically.

The system's longevity typically depends less on the LEDs themselves and more on the top quality of the set up. Protected fastening, proper securing, thoughtful cord management, and properly sized power elements all issue. A tidy installment usually stays clean. A hurried one tends to expose itself within the very first year.
